Cinebench 15 64-bit single-core

Cinebench R15 (standing for Release 15) is a benchmark made by Maxon, authors of Cinema 4D. It was superseded by later versions of Cinebench, which use more modern variants of Cinema 4D engine. The Single Core version (sometimes called Single-Thread) only uses a single processor thread to render a room full of reflective spheres and light sources.

Pros & cons summary


Performance score 0.80 0.77
Recency 2 March 2015 30 August 2016
Physical cores 4 2
Threads 4 2

Atom x5-Z8500 has a 3.9% higher aggregate performance score, and 100% more physical cores and 100% more threads.

Celeron J3355, on the other hand, has an age advantage of 1 year.

Given the minimal performance differences, no clear winner can be declared between Atom x5-Z8500 and Celeron J3355.

Be aware that Atom x5-Z8500 is a notebook processor while Celeron J3355 is a desktop one.
